Mc Cracken is a small rural community in Rush County, Kansas, with a population under 200 people. The roofing market is served primarily by regional contractors from larger nearby cities. The climate features extreme weather patterns including high winds, hail storms, and tornado risk, creating consistent demand for storm damage repair and durable roofing solutions. Most homes feature asphalt shingle roofs, though metal roofing is growing in popularity for its durability against severe weather.

2When is the best time of year to schedule a roof replacement in Mc Cracken, considering Kansas weather?

The ideal windows are late spring (May-June) and early fall (September-October). These periods typically avoid the extreme heat of mid-summer, which can make shingles overly pliable, and the unpredictable severe storms common in Kansas springs. It's crucial to avoid scheduling during winter, as cold temperatures can prevent shingles from sealing properly and ice creates unsafe working conditions.

3Are there specific roofing materials or techniques recommended for Mc Cracken's climate?

Absolutely. Given the high winds, hail, and temperature swings in Western Kansas, we strongly recommend Class 4 impact-resistant asphalt shingles, which can better withstand hail and may qualify for insurance premium discounts. Proper attic ventilation is also critical to combat heat buildup in summer and prevent ice dams in winter. Using longer nails and stricter wind-uplift installation methods per local building codes is a must.

4What should I look for when choosing a roofing contractor in the Mc Cracken area?

First, verify they are licensed and insured to work in Kansas, and carry both liability and workers' compensation insurance. Ask for local references from homes in Rush or adjacent counties and check their standing with the Better Business Bureau. A reputable Mc Cracken-area contractor will provide a detailed, written estimate, explain the project timeline clearly, and be knowledgeable about local building permit requirements.

5How do I know if my roof damage is from a storm and might be covered by insurance, and what's the first step?

After a severe storm with hail or high winds, look for signs like granule loss in gutters, dents on vents or flashing, and cracked or missing shingles. The first step is to contact your homeowner's insurance company to file a claim. They will send an adjuster to assess the damage. It is highly advisable to also get a free, detailed inspection from a trusted local roofing contractor who can provide a repair estimate to compare with the insurance adjuster's assessment.
